Typical Inclusions and Exclusions

Most private tours include the services of a licensed guide, a dedicated driver, and a comfortable, air-conditioned vehicle. Entrance fees to attractions are often excluded, as are meals and personal expenses. It’s important to clarify these details before booking, to avoid any surprises later on.

  • Guide services: This includes the guide’s expertise, commentary, and assistance with navigating attractions.
  • Driver services: This includes the driver’s transportation services, fuel, and parking fees.
  • Vehicle: The vehicle should be clean, comfortable, and well-maintained.

However, some tour operators may offer packages that include entrance fees, meals, or other extras. Be sure to compare different options and choose the one that best fits your needs and budget. Key Attractions to Include

No visit to Cairo is complete without seeing the Giza pyramids, the Sphinx, and the Egyptian Museum. These iconic landmarks offer a glimpse into ancient Egyptian civilization and are a must-see for any visitor. Other popular attractions include the Khan el-Khalili bazaar, the Citadel of Saladin, and the Mosque of Muhammad Ali.

  • Giza pyramids: Explore the Great Pyramid of Giza, the Pyramid of Khafre, and the Pyramid of Menkaure.
  • Egyptian Museum: Discover a vast collection of ancient Egyptian artifacts, including the treasures of Tutankhamun.
  • Khan el-Khalili bazaar: Immerse yourself in the vibrant atmosphere of this historic market, where you can find souvenirs, spices, and local crafts.

However, don’t limit yourself to the most popular attractions. Cairo is full of hidden gems that offer a more authentic and intimate experience of the city. Consider visiting the Coptic Cairo area, which is home to several ancient churches and synagogues, or exploring the Islamic Cairo district, which features stunning mosques and madrasas.

Factors Affecting Price

Several factors can influence the cost of a private tour in Cairo. These include the duration of the tour, the number of people in your group, the type of vehicle, the level of expertise of the guide, and the season of the year.

  • Duration of the tour: Full-day tours are typically more expensive than half-day tours.
  • Number of people in your group: Larger groups may be able to negotiate a lower per-person price.
  • Type of vehicle: Luxury vehicles, such as SUVs or limousines, will cost more than standard cars.

For example, a full-day tour of the Giza pyramids and the Egyptian Museum for a group of four people in a standard car might cost around $200-$300. However, a half-day tour of the Giza pyramids for a solo traveler in a luxury SUV with a highly experienced guide could cost upwards of $500.
